The Assembly resolved to establish a standing committee on Public Accounts and Administration on 03 December 2024. Please click here to view the current resolution.

The committee is responsible for examining the following areas:

  • Accounts of the receipts and expenditure of the ACT and its authorities
  • All reports of the Auditor-General which have been presented to the Assembly
  • ACT Public Service
  • Procurement Policy
  • Insurance Policy
  • Chief Digital Officer
  • Digital and Data Strategy
  • Finance
  • Treasury (including taxation and revenue)

Committees may make statements to the Assembly under Standing Order 246A in relation to matters under their resolution of establishment or inquiries being undertaken by the Committee.

Statements to the Assembly are generally provided by the Committee Chair on behalf of the Committee.

All bills presented to the Assembly are referred to the relevant standing committee for consideration under Standing Order 174.

The committee must advise the Speaker of its decision to inquire into a bill within three weeks of its presentation to the Assembly, or one week after the relevant scrutiny report is tabled (whichever is later).

Where the committee inquiries into a bill, it must complete its report within three months of the bill’s presentation in the Assembly, except bills presented in the last sitting period of each year where the committee must report within four months of the bill’s presentation.

Pursuant to Standing Order 99A - Petitions or e-petitions with at least 500 signatories from residents/citizens of the Australian Capital Territory are referred to the relevant Assembly standing committee for consideration under Standing Order 99A. In the event that the subject matter of the Petition makes it unclear which committee it should be referred to, the Speaker will determine the appropriate committee.

All reports of the ACT Auditor-General presented to the Assembly are referred to the standing committee on Public Accounts and Administration. The committee may then choose to examine the report further.
